- Hyper-V: Встроенная виртуальная машина в Windows 10
- Как включить виртуализацию Hyper-V в windows 10
- Настройка и установка другой ОС на Hyper-V
- Горький опыт, который поможет вам
- Как запустить виртуальную машину на Windows 10?
- Виртуальная машина — что это?
- Как проверить включена ли виртуализация Windows 10?
- Hyper V Windows 10 — как пользоваться?
- Установка Hyper V на Windows 10
- Настройка сети Hyper V
- Как отключить Hyper V в Windows 10?
Hyper-V: Встроенная виртуальная машина в Windows 10
Многие из вас наверняка и не знали, что в Windows 10 есть своя встроенная виртуальная машина для виртуализации. Вам больше не нужно скачивать сторонние программы, такие как VM VirtualBox и VMware Workstation, чтобы запустить виртуальную машину. С этой виртуальной машиной Hyper-V в Windows 10, вы сможете установить Linux, Ubuntu, Windows 10, Android OS и другие операционные системы, чтобы ознакомиться или протестировать их. К примеру, я использую Hyper-V с установленной Windows 10 insider для ознакомления функций, которые потом будут выпущены. Также я применяю инструкции на сайте с помощью виртуализации Hyper-V, чтобы не навредить основной системе.
Давайте разберем, как включить Hyper-V в Windows 10, создать виртуальную машину и настроить её.
Что нужно знать:
- Вам потребуется Windows 10 Pro или Enterprise, поскольку Hyper-V недоступен в домашних версиях ОС.
- Вы должны зайти в BIOS или UEFI и включить параметр виртуализации. В моем случае я вошел в БИОС и перешел по параметрам Advanced >CPU Configuration >Intel Virtualization Technology и Enabled (Включено).
- Рекомендую создать отдельный локальный диск, к примеру F, для хранения виртуальных машин. В конце статьи я описал ситуацию, что может произойти, в случае резкого прерывания процесса.
Вы можете пропустить шаг с включением виртуализации в BIOS, по умолчанию он включен. Вы всегда можете вернутся к этому шагу, если ниже не получится включить виртуализацию.
Как включить виртуализацию Hyper-V в windows 10
Нужно включить виртуализацию в самой системе. Нажмите сочетание кнопок Win+R и введите Appwiz.cpl. Далее слева выберите «Включение и отключение компонентов«, найдите в списке Hyper-V и поставьте галочку. Нажмите «OK», чтобы активировать виртуальную машину. Дождитесь окончания установки необходимых компонентов и перезагрузите ПК.
Настройка и установка другой ОС на Hyper-V
Шаг 1. Как только мы включили Hyper-V он появится в вашей системе. Чтобы открыть виртуальную машину, просто наберите в поиске «hyper-v» и запустите.
Шаг 2. Чтобы установить другую ОС, нажмите правой кнопкой мыши на своем имени устройства и «Создать» > «Виртуальная машина«.
Шаг 3. Появится мастер первоначальных настроек «приступая к работе«. Нажимаем «Далее».
Шаг 4. Задайте имя виртуальной машине и укажите путь, если вам нужно сохранить виртуальную машину на другом локальном диске. Если вы не укажите другой путь, то виртуальная машина сохранится на диске «C» по умолчанию.
Шаг 5. Выберите поколение виртуальной машины. Если вы уверены, что устанавливаете 64-bit версию, то выбирайте 2 поколение. Первое поколение подойдет для запуска старых 32-bit ОС и программ. Если вы сомневаетесь, то выбирайте первое поколение.
Шаг 6. Укажите объем выделенной памяти для виртуальной машины. Если вы устанавливаете ОС, то рекомендую 2048 МБ.
Шаг 7. Выберите свой сетевой адаптер из списка. Если у вас, как и у меня на картинке, то выбираем «Default Switch«.
Шаг 8. Тут все просто. Если мы создаем новую установку ОС, то выбираем «Создать виртуальный жесткий диск«. Путь будет указан, который мы указали выше в шаге 4. Единственное, что нужно изменить это размер. Я указал 30 Гб, так как ставлю Linux и мне много не нужно. Если у вас уже была ранее создана виртуальная машина, то выберите «Использовать имеющийся виртуальный жесткий диск» и укажите к нему путь.
Созданный виртуальный жесткий диск, можно скопировать на флешку и установить позднее со всеми настройками на другом ПК указав путь к папке Virtual Hard Disks и расширения файла с именем .vhdx.
Шаг 9. Выберите «Установить ОС с загрузочного компакт диска«, установите «файл образ ISO» и укажите путь к вашей системе которую хотите установить на виртуальную машину Hyper-V.
Шаг 10. Завершение мастера настроек покажет вам все выбранные параметры. Убедитесь еще раз и нажмите «Готово» для установки.
Шаг 11. Все готово. Еще пару штрихов перед установкой. Откройте диспетчер Hyper-V, описано в шаге 1, и вы увидите справа список вашей созданной виртуальной машины. Нажмите по ней правой кнопкой мыши и выберите «Параметры«.
Шаг 12. Здесь вы можете изменить параметры. К примеру, изменить сетевой адаптер, добавить оперативной памяти. Рекомендую первым делом добавить 2 виртуальных ядра, так как в мастере настроек этой опции не было.
Шаг 13. Возвращаемся обратно в диспетчер Hyper-v, нажимаем по созданной машине правой кнопкой мыши и выбираем «Подключить«.
Шаг 14. Появится темное окно и нажимаем «пуск» для установки ОС на Hyper-v.
Шаг 15. Далее просто следуйте инструкциям на экране. Думаю дальше вы разберетесь, как установить ту или иную ОС, если вам понадобился Hyper-V. Если после установки ОС на виртуальную машину Hyper-V у вас нет сети, то смотрите ниже.
Горький опыт, который поможет вам
1 момент. Когда я писал эту инструкцию, я не дождался установки Linux Zorin и попытался выключать. Установка не выключалась, а на экране появились ошибки связанные с кривым дистрибутивом. После перезагрузил ПК локальный диск на котором были созданные виртуальные машины не открывался и просил отформатировать его. Я понимал, что на диске была вся моя работа и она просто исчезнет.
Совет: Если после сбоя диск не открывается и просит отформатировать его, то запустите командную строку от имени администратора и введите команду:
- chkdsk F: /f — где F имя локального диска, который не открывается и просит отформатировать.
2 момент. Если после установки ОС на виртуальную машину Hyper-V у вас нет интернета и сети, то откройте «сетевые адаптеры«, нажмите правой кнопкой мыши на заданном нами адаптере «Default Switch» и выберите «Свойства«. Далее выделите графу «IP версии 4 (TCP/IPv4)» и нажмите ниже на кнопку «Свойства«. В новом окне установите получать автоматически IP и DNS адреса.
Как запустить виртуальную машину на Windows 10?
Для создания виртуальной машины (ВМ) обычно используются дополнительные программы, вроде VirtualBox. Однако, Windows 10 в редакциях Professional и Enterprise имеют предустановленную поддержку необходимой утилиты Hyper V Manager. Иными словами, в операционной системе (ОС) уже есть все необходимое для создания ВМ. В версиях Home по-прежнему придется пользоваться альтернативными приложениями. Сейчас подробно разберем, как запустить виртуальную машину на Windows 10, а также познакомимся с ее особенностями.
Виртуальная машина — что это?
Виртуальная машина – отдельная и независимая программная среда, функционирующая в рамках другой операционной системы. У нее собственное хранилище, системные файлы и остальные атрибуты обычной системы. Стоит упомянуть, что Hyper V Windows 10 – это всего лишь встроенная утилита для создания виртуальной ВМ. В созданную таким образом ОС можем устанавливать программы, удалять из нее файлы и проводить любые другие эксперименты. Даже в случае плачевного результата основная система никак не пострадает, а переустановить Windows 10 или откатить на ВМ не представляет особого труда.
У некоторых читателей может остаться вопрос, для чего нужна виртуальная машина . У каждого пользователя свой ответ на него, но некоторые из них встречаются чаще остальных.
Основные причины использования виртуальной машины для Windows 10 x64 :
- Посмотреть и попробовать новую операционную систему (версию, обновление или совсем другую ОС, вроде Linux или Mac.
- Работа с сомнительными программами. Если потребность в приложении высока, но нет желания рисковать собственными данными и стабильность ОС, его можем использовать на ВМ. Риски для системы будут минимальны.
- Использование в качестве сервера.
- При посещении опасных веб-сайтов через браузер в виртуальной машине удается исключить риск заражения основной операционной системы.
- Для отладки программного кода для разных ОС и т. п.
Как проверить включена ли виртуализация Windows 10?
Прежде всего нужно удостовериться, активна ли виртуализация на ПК. В противном случае виртуальная машина Hyper V не сможет работать.
- Жмем сочетание Win + R, вставляем msinfo32 и нажимаем «Ок».
- Прокручиваем страницу в поисках Hyper-V. Возле всех элементов должно стоять значение «Да».
Hyper V Windows 10 — как пользоваться?
Создание виртуальной машины в Windows 10 – несложная процедура, но у нее есть свои особенности, которые нужно обязательно учесть.
Установка Hyper V на Windows 10
На самом деле Hyper V не нужно устанавливать, ведь это интегрированная утилита, которая уже присутствует в ОС. Обычно ее нужно только включить.
- Нажимаем комбинацию Win + R, вводим Appwiz.cpl и нажимаем Enter.
- Переходим на следующую страницу по ссылке «Включение и отключение компонентов».
- Находим в перечне Hyper-V, устанавливаем возле него флажок и кликаем на «Ок».
- Перезагружаем компьютер.
Возможно, опция была уже активной, тогда предварительные настройки не нужны, можем сразу переходить к установке. Бывают и плохие новости – если элемент выключен и его нет возможности включить, скорее всего установлена ОС х32 или стоит только 4 Гб или меньше ОЗУ. В некоторых случаях просто выключена виртуализация на уровне BIOS.
Как включить поддержку виртуализации в Windows 10 :
- Перезагружаем компьютер.
- Во время включения нажимаем клавишу F2, F10, F12, Del или другую для перехода в BIOS (обычно есть подсказка снизу окна.
- Открываем раздел «Advanced», а затем – «CPU Configuration».
- Выбираем опцию «Intel Virtualization Technology» и переводим ее в состояние «Enabled».
- Активируем вариант «Save & Exit» и выбираем «Save Changes and Reset».
- После перезагрузки виртуализация будет включена.
Настройка сети Hyper V
Начинать работу с виртуальной машиной лучше с настройки интернет-соединения, скорее всего им придется пользоваться много раз. Выставление параметров требуется только 1 раз.
- Через поиск переходим в «Диспетчер Hyper V Windows 10».
- В левом меню выбираем пункт с названием ПК, кликаем по нему правой кнопкой мыши (ПКМ) и переходим в «Диспетчер виртуальных коммутаторов».
- Нажимаем на вариант «Создать. », выбираем пункт «Внешняя» и жмем на кнопку «Создать».
- В текущем окне обычно все данные выставлены верно, максимум, что нужно сделать – выбрать сетевой адаптер и сеть для подключения.
- Кликаем по клавише «Ок» и ждем запуск виртуального адаптера.
Все готово для создания виртуальной машины для игр и прочего. Процедура добавления имеет подробное пошаговое руководство, но начинающие пользователи все равно путаются. По этой причине рассмотрим инструкцию в местах, где могут быть проблемы.
- Внутри диспетчера щелкаем по названию ПК и из вкладки «Действие» выбираем «Создать» — «Виртуальная машина».
- Указываем диск, на котором будут храниться данные от ВМ.
- На третьем шаге выбираем первый пункт для простых задач, а второй – для ВМ с UEFI.
- Указываем объем оперативной памяти, зарезервированный под виртуальную машину. Один из вариантов его подбора – узнать минимальные требования устанавливаемой ОС и добавить 1-2 Гб.
- Выбираем адаптер сети.
- Выставляем место хранения виртуального HDD и выставляем ему доступный объем.
- Активируем второй пункт и задаем путь к iso-файлу (дистрибутиву Windows) на ПК.
- Запускаем установку.
Чтобы в будущем перейти в окно с ВМ, достаточно открыть диспетчер Hyper-V и выполнить двойной клик по названию операционной системы.
Важно! Буфер обмена у основной операционной системы и Hyper-V разные, то есть они работают независимо между собой.
Как отключить Hyper V в Windows 10?
Принцип отключения Hyper V Windows 10 не во многом отличается от включения:
- Нажимаем ПКМ по Пуску и переходим в «Программы и компоненты».
- Жмем на раздел меню «Включение. ».
- Снимаем галочку с Hyper-V и кликаем по клавише на «Ок».
Это все, что необходимо знать для создания, запуска и начальной настройки виртуальной машины средствами предустановленного компонента Windows 10 – Hyper V.